Well if its canned chole then you are better off boiling it. Now it all depends how you want to eat it, there is chaat then there are cholay that you kind of cook it.
I normally add tomatoe paste, red chillie powder, salt to taste, chilli sauce, and if you want green pepper, lil bit of tamarind water.
Drain the water from the can and put lil bit of water in the pot and add the chickpeas in it and add everything that was mentioned above. Now boil some potatoes in another pot.
You can remove the cholay pot from the stove when you feel that they are soft enough and all the ingredients are mixed and there is not much water left or no water left. Now put them in a bowl.
Make cubes out of boiled potatoes, cubes of one or two tomatoes, and add them on top of the cholay bowl. If you want you can add chips on it as well, as some ppl like to eat it with chips. Last touch will be adding chaat masala on top.
I end up making poris with it.

depends how many ppl there are
for 5 ppl one can of chickpeas is fine
add 4 to 5 spoon of tomatoe sauce
one spoon of red chilli powder
salt to taste
3 spoon chilli sauce (you can add it later too, when u eating to adjust the taste)
3 potatoes
3 green pepper(chop them)
4 spoon of lemon juice
Boil the chickpeas with half cup of water and add all the above ingredientes and stir it so it gets mixed. Now in another pot put all the potatoes in water and boil them till they become soft.
Check to see if chickpeas are soft and the all the water has been dried (or very lil amount of water is left). Remove it from the stove and follow my above post's direction.
